>From ef4aaff92087fa708c47fa4df44caee77a7c3508 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001
From: Nicolas Saenz Julienne <[email protected]>
Date: Wed, 4 Mar 2020 18:47:55 +0100
Subject: [PATCH] ARM: dts: bcm2711: Move emmc2 into its own bus
Depending on bcm2711's revision its emmc2 controller might have
different DMA constraints. Raspberry Pi 4's firmware will take care of
updating those, but only if a certain alias is found in the device tree.
So, move emmc2 into its own bus, so as not to pollute other devices with
dma-ranges changes and create the emmc2bus alias.
Based in Phil ELwell's downstream implementation.

++++++ uboot-bcm2835-pl011-overlay.dts ++++++
/*
* As opposed to the upstream/downstream kernel, u-boot needs a special
* compatible string to access RPi, RPi2 and RPi0's serial consoles. This was
* removed from both upstream and downstream Linux's device-trees as there is
* no existing binding or use for it. While we fix this in upstream u-boot,
* this overlay fixes booting on those platforms.
*/
/dts-v1/;
/plugin/;
/{
compatible = "brcm,bcm2835";
fragment@0 {
target = <&uart0>;
__overlay__ {
compatible = "brcm,bcm2835-pl011", "arm,pl011",
"arm,primecell";
};
};
};
